Jason Farman Talks About Mobile Technology Making Connections & Communities
Smartphones, tablets, Google Glasses, etc. As today’s mobile technology devices become more portable and yet powerful, individuals have greater abilities to communicate with one another, tell stories and create communities. Jason Farman, Assistant Professor at University of Maryland and author of Mobile Interface Theory and the Mobile Story, focuses his study on how individuals make deep connections within the mobile ecosystem.
